- class Utils:
- @staticmethod
- def count_atomics(coupled):
- """
- :return: Number of atomic components in a coupled model
- """
- atomic_count = 0
- for comp in coupled.component_set:
- if isinstance(comp, AtomicDEVS):
- atomic_count += 1
- elif isinstance(comp, CoupledDEVS):
- atomic_count += Utils.count_atomics(comp)
- else:
- raise RuntimeError("Unrecognized type of component")
- return atomic_count
- @staticmethod
- def count_ic(coupled):
- """
- :return: Number of ic couplings in a coupled model
- """
- ic_count = 0
- for comp in coupled.component_set:
- for src_port in comp.OPorts:
- for dst_port in src_port.outline:
- if dst_port.host_DEVS != coupled:
- ic_count += 1
- for comp in coupled.component_set:
- if isinstance(comp, CoupledDEVS):
- ic_count += Utils.count_ic(comp)
- elif not isinstance(comp, AtomicDEVS):
- raise RuntimeError("Unrecognized type of component")
- return ic_count
- @staticmethod
- def count_eic(coupled):
- """
- :return: Number of eic couplings in a coupled model
- """
- eic_count = sum([len(port.outline) for port in coupled.IPorts])
- for comp in coupled.component_set:
- if isinstance(comp, CoupledDEVS):
- eic_count += Utils.count_eic(comp)
- elif not isinstance(comp, AtomicDEVS):
- raise RuntimeError("Unrecognized type of component")
- return eic_count
- @staticmethod
- def count_eoc(coupled):
- """
- :return: Number of eoc couplings in a coupled model
- """
- eoc_count = sum([len(port.inline) for port in coupled.OPorts])
- for comp in coupled.component_set:
- if isinstance(comp, CoupledDEVS):
- eoc_count += Utils.count_eoc(comp)
- elif not isinstance(comp, AtomicDEVS):
- raise RuntimeError("Unrecognized type of component")
- return eoc_count
- @staticmethod
- def count_transitions(coupled):
- """
- :return: Number of atomic components in a coupled model
- """
- int_count = 0
- ext_count = 0
- for comp in coupled.component_set:
- if isinstance(comp, DelayedAtomicStats):
- int_count += comp.int_count
- ext_count += comp.ext_count
- elif isinstance(comp, CoupledDEVS):
- pic, pec = Utils.count_transitions(comp)
- int_count += pic
- ext_count += pec
- elif not isinstance(comp, Generator):
- raise RuntimeError("Unexpected type of component: %s" % comp.__class__.__name__)
- return int_count, ext_count

- def _check_structure(self, **params):
- homod_root = HOmod("HOmod_root", **params)
- self.assertEqual(Utils.count_atomics(homod_root),
- ((params["width"] - 1) + ((params["width"] - 1) * params["width"]) / 2) * (
- params["depth"] - 1) + 1)
- self.assertEqual(Utils.count_eic(homod_root), (2 * (params["width"] - 1) + 1) * (params["depth"] - 1) + 1)
- self.assertEqual(Utils.count_eoc(homod_root), params["depth"])
- # ICs relative to the "triangular" section
- exp_ic = (((params["width"] - 2) * (params["width"] - 1)) / 2) if params["width"] > 1 else 0
- # Plus the ones relative to the connection from the 2nd to 1st row...
- exp_ic += (params["width"] - 1) ** 2
- # ...and from the 1st to the couple component
- exp_ic += params["width"] - 1
- # Multiplied by the number of layers (except the deepest one, that doesn't have ICs)
- exp_ic *= (params["depth"] - 1)
- self.assertEqual(Utils.count_ic(homod_root), exp_ic)
